Latest Patents

Miao's latest patents include a "Unified fault and stability analysis system and method considering unbalanced topologies." This invention presents a straightforward modeling approach for systems subject to unbalanced faults, utilizing Laplace transform variables to achieve a generalized dynamic circuit representation. The final circuit model is an interconnected sequence network with impedances in the Laplace domain, which can be directly converted from a steady-state sequence network.

Another notable patent is the "System and method for admittance model identification for inverter-based resources." This system identifies frequency-domain admittance/impedance using time-series data, employing techniques such as the Eigensystem Realization Algorithm (ERA) or dynamic mode decomposition (DMD). This innovative approach provides a powerful tool to replace traditional harmonic injection methodologies.
